国产成人AV无码一二三区,少女1到100集,国产精品久久久久精品综合紧,巜公妇之诱感肉欲HD在线播放

文章 > Python常见问题 > python如何读取大文件

python如何读取大文件

python模块

头像

2021-04-14 14:52:5910111浏览 · 0收藏 · 0评论

banner89.png

可以通过两种方法利用python读取大文件:第一种是利用yield生成器读取;第二种是:利用open()自带方法生成迭代对象,这个是一行一行的读取。

1、利用yield生成器读取

def readPart(filePath, size=1024, encoding="utf-8"):
    with open(filePath,"r",encoding=encoding) as f:
        while True:
            part = f.read(size)  
            if part:
                yield part
            else:
                return None
filePath = r"filePath"
size = 2048 # 每次读取指定大小的内容到内存
encoding = 'utf-8'
for part in readPart(filePath,size,encoding):
    print(part)
    # Processing data

2、利用open()自带方法生成迭代对象,这个是一行一行的读取

with open(filePath) as f:
    for line in f:
        print(line)
        # Processing data

python读取文件相关操作文档欢迎查看:

python如何读取文件的数据

更多Python知识可以关注Python自学网

(推荐操作系统:windows7系统、Python 3.9.1,DELL G3电脑。)

关注

关注公众号,随时随地在线学习

本教程部分素材来源于网络,版权问题联系站长!

日韩暖暖视频免费观看视频| 年轻的保姆| 《炸裂吧!巨棒》免费阅读漫画 | -滴都不许漏》何泽城林荫| 《警花交换做爰》| 黑色蕾丝女装| 小雪被老汉玩得嗷嗷叫| BOBO浏览器| 精品一区二区三区| 琪琪在线影院电视剧免费| 九一麻花传剧MV在线看免费| 扒灰小调公媳干仗艳丽是谁唱的| 扌暴辶鬲和扌暴辶的区别| 尧建云| 擦边舞蹈| 《我的妹妹想你大棒棒糖电视剧》 | 夜生活在线观看免费观看电视剧| 天美麻花高清在线看电视剧| 老婆同意了交换男人心态| 做完0之后屁股里流了一点血| 妻子的秘密主题曲| 一家乱战60集全播放免费观看| 闺蜜说他老公特别大怎么回复| 欧美大妈LOGO大全及价格图| H动漫无遮挡成人H视频| 美女打屁股| 久久久无码AV精品夜夜挺价格| 性高朝久久久久久久久久| 55岁女人高潮后几天能恢复| 妈妈がだけの心に漂う| 狗和女人戴避孕套会传染吗| 《粘液》电影免费观看 | 男生把困困放在女生定眼| 扒开腿挺进肉蒂抽搐喷潮BL| 大肉大捧-进-出XXOO| 厨房激战饥荒老奶奶能睡觉吗| 强伦轩特级A片免费播放女的老师 《暴力强伦轩》电影影 | 在线视频| 老赵抱着陈婷的乳在厨房里视频| 麻花传MDR国语免费版| 前女友结婚了补一炮